Coconuts, a fruit of the coconut palm tree, possess remarkable adaptations for effective seed dispersal over vast distances. These adaptations play a crucial role in ensuring the survival and propagation of the species. The fibrous husk, buoyant nature, air-filled cavity, and water tolerance enable coconuts to withstand harsh conditions, float in water, and disperse to distant locations.

Buoyancy: The Coconut’s Floatation Device
Coconuts are naturally buoyant, meaning they stay afloat. Their thick, fibrous outer layer acts like a life jacket, keeping them bobbing in the ocean for months or even years. This remarkable buoyancy allows coconuts to drift across enormous distances.
